Gate.io vs BingX Fees – Who Is Cheaper
Fees are the first thing traders look at when choosing an exchange. A 0.05% difference may seem trivial, but on $10,000 in monthly volume that is already $5. And if you trade actively, it adds up fast. On spot, Gate.io charges 0.1%/0.1% (maker/taker), while BingX charges 0.1%/0.1%. In terms of spot fees, both exchanges are on the same level – no difference. On futures the picture is different. Gate.io charges 0.02% maker / 0.05% taker. BingX – 0.02% maker / 0.05% taker. On futures fees, both exchanges are equal. Withdrawal fees are a separate expense. For BTC: Gate.io charges 0.0004 BTC (~$28), BingX – 0.0005 BTC (~$35). For USDT on the TRC-20 network (the cheapest option): Gate.io – 1 USDT (TRC-20), BingX – 1 USDT (TRC-20). Both platforms incentivize using their native tokens. Gate.io offers a discount when paying fees with its GT token. If you trade a lot, the discount is significant.
The trading fee is only part of the expense. The real cost of a trade is made up of five elements: spread (the difference between buy and sell price), trading fee, withdrawal fee, currency conversion, and slippage on order execution. On both exchanges, spreads depend on the liquidity of each pair. On major coins (BTC, ETH) spreads are minimal. On rare altcoins the gap between buy and sell price can be significant. Before buying an obscure token, check the order book – it will show the real cost of the trade. Our tip: for small transfers, use the TRC-20 network (USDT) – the fee is minimal. For larger amounts, compare withdrawal costs across different networks directly in the exchange interface.

P2P and Fiat Trading
P2P is a popular way to buy crypto with local currency. You trade directly with another user: send fiat payment and receive crypto. No intermediaries – the exchange acts as an escrow to protect both sides. Gate.io: P2P exchange is available but less developed than Bybit. The selection of listings is limited, liquidity is moderate. Works for small amounts; for large purchases, consider Bybit or Bitget. BingX: P2P exchange is available with multiple local currencies and payment methods. P2P liquidity is moderate – works for buying USDT, but the seller selection is smaller than on Bybit. Tip: when buying large amounts on P2P, split the transaction into several parts – this reduces risk and keeps things smooth.
Security and KYC
Security is something you do not think about until you run into a problem. Exchange hacks, frozen accounts, phishing emails – in crypto these are real risks. Here is what both platforms offer. Gate.io: Gate.io uses cold storage with multi-signature, 2FA, anti-phishing codes, and address whitelisting. The exchange regularly publishes Proof of Reserves reports where every user can verify their funds are backed. In over 10 years of operation, the platform has not suffered any major hacks. BingX: BingX stores funds in cold wallets with multi-signature protection. It uses 2FA, anti-phishing codes, and address whitelisting. The exchange regularly undergoes security audits and publishes Proof of Reserves. No major hacks have occurred during its operation. In terms of market tenure, Gate.io leads – it has been operating since 2013. The longer an exchange runs without major incidents, the greater the trust. Verification (KYC) on Gate.io: KYC verification is mandatory for trading and withdrawals. Basic level: passport plus selfie. Processing takes from 10 minutes to a few hours. Verification (KYC) on BingX: KYC verification is mandatory for full access. Basic level: passport plus selfie. Processing takes from 10 minutes to a few hours. Without KYC, trading is available with limited withdrawal limits. Our advice: enable two-factor authentication (2FA) right after signing up. Set up an anti-phishing code – it appears in every email from the exchange and helps you tell genuine notifications from scams. For storing large amounts, use a hardware wallet – only keep on the exchange what you are actively trading.
